This book explores the nature of intimacy by revealing how the influence of individual, interpersonal and wider social factors create variations in self-disclosure, intimacy games and relationship habits. It describes how the dynamics of power and control in relationships give rise either to mutual satisfaction or to the unraveling of intimacy.

DEREK LAYDER is Visiting Professor at the University of Leicester, UK and Eminent Research Visitor, University of Western Sydney, Australia. His most recent publications include Social and Personal Identity, Emotion in Social Life, and Understanding Social Theory.
